Invention Grant
- Patent Title: Urgency based reordering for priority order servicing of memory requests
-
Application No.: US15376442Application Date: 2016-12-12
-
Publication No.: US10223298B2Publication Date: 2019-03-05
- Inventor: Siddhartha Chhabra , Men Long , Carlos Cornelas Ornelas , Edgar Borrayo , Alpa T. Narendra Trivedi
- Applicant: Siddhartha Chhabra , Men Long , Carlos Cornelas Ornelas , Edgar Borrayo , Alpa T. Narendra Trivedi
- Applicant Address: US CA Santa Clara
- Assignee: INTEL CORPORATION
- Current Assignee: INTEL CORPORATION
- Current Assignee Address: US CA Santa Clara
- Agency: Womble Bond Dickinson (US) LLP
- Main IPC: G06F13/16
- IPC: G06F13/16 ; G06F13/18

Abstract:
Embodiments of the invention include a machine-readable medium having stored thereon instructions, which if performed by a machine causes the machine to perform a method that includes assigning an urgency of requests based on a priority level for incoming requests and associated entries in at least one priority queue, assigning an urgency delta for anti-starvation that indicates urgency promotion to prevent starvation for the incoming requests in the at least one priority queue, determining conflict information including whether an incoming request is dependent on any request already present in the at least one queue, determining all contending requests within the at least one priority queue during a cycle, and sending a selected contending request to a memory controller for accessing memory.
Public/Granted literature
- US20180165229A1 URGENCY BASED REORDERING FOR PRIORITY ORDER SERVICING OF MEMORY REQUESTS Public/Granted day:2018-06-14
Information query